Output 399ba71ea1c9388802046249062f32f85cf8738046618725145e74b775f70431:1

value
26087000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23032e4e9f315542e860addc1f23902231bd95d1 OP_EQUAL
address
34t9PGbdzLnm7eSsYeoWHGgcr2eGQ3Ycvj
transaction
399ba71ea1c9388802046249062f32f85cf8738046618725145e74b775f70431
spent
true